farm incinerators, also known as agricultural waste incinerators, are mechanical devices used to burn organic waste produced on farms. These incinerators are designed to efficiently dispose of various materials such as crop residues, animal waste, and other agricultural byproducts. While farm incinerators offer several benefits, they also come with controversies and environmental concerns.
One of the main advantages of using a farm incinerator is the efficient disposal of agricultural waste. Farmers can burn organic materials such as corn stalks, hay, and animal manure, reducing the need for traditional waste disposal methods like landfills or composting. Incinerators can also help farmers save time and labor by quickly disposing of waste on-site without the hassle of transporting it to another location. Additionally, the ash produced from the burning process can be used as a valuable source of nutrients for crops, further enhancing the sustainability of farm operations.
Furthermore, farm incinerators can help reduce the risk of disease outbreaks on farms. By burning animal carcasses and other potentially infectious materials, farmers can effectively eliminate pathogens and prevent the spread of diseases among livestock. This can lead to improved animal health and lower mortality rates, ultimately benefiting the overall productivity of the farm.
In addition to waste disposal and disease prevention, farm incinerators can also contribute to biosecurity measures on farms. By incinerating organic waste on-site, farmers can limit the exposure of their operations to external pests and pathogens. This can help prevent the introduction of invasive species or diseases that could pose a threat to farm animals and crops. Improved biosecurity can ultimately lead to a more sustainable and resilient agricultural system.
Despite the benefits of farm incinerators, there are also several controversies and environmental concerns associated with their use. One of the main issues is air pollution caused by the combustion process. When organic materials are burned, various pollutants such as particulate matter, volatile organic compounds, and greenhouse gases are released into the atmosphere. These emissions can contribute to air quality degradation and have negative impacts on human health and the environment.
Furthermore, the combustion of agricultural waste can release harmful toxins and heavy metals into the air and soil. These contaminants can potentially leach into groundwater sources and pose risks to both human health and ecosystem integrity. In some cases, improper operation or maintenance of farm incinerators can lead to the release of harmful pollutants, exacerbating environmental problems and affecting nearby communities.
Another concern surrounding farm incinerators is the potential for odors and noise disturbances in the surrounding area. The burning of organic materials can produce strong odors that may impact neighbors and nearby residents. Additionally, the operation of incinerators can generate noise pollution, especially in rural areas where farm operations may be located close to residential properties. These nuisances can lead to conflicts between farmers and local communities, potentially straining relationships and causing social disruptions.
In response to these controversies and concerns, some farmers and environmental advocates have called for stricter regulations on farm incinerators. Government agencies and regulatory bodies may impose emission standards and operating guidelines to mitigate the environmental impacts of incineration processes. Farmers may also be encouraged to adopt alternative waste management practices such as composting, anaerobic digestion, or recycling to reduce their reliance on incinerators and minimize their environmental footprint.
